Position: Auction Coordinator I - Missoula MT - PART TIME OPPORTUNITY

Missoula, MT, USA

Job Description

Posted Sunday, February 8, 2026 at 9:00 AM

We are looking for energetic, tech-savvy, and sales-focused individuals to be the face of  Our part-time Auction Coordinators represent the Company in the conduct of live, public foreclosure auctions and will regularly interact with investors and the general public. Good verbal communications skills are a necessity. Physical attendance is required. This is not a work-from-home position.

  • Part-time position, with availability two days a week. Occasional opportunity for additional days
  • Candidate must be generally available during those times, with at least one week’s notice.
  • The auction days and times can vary from week to week. Flexibility and adaptability to a varying weekly schedule is required.
  • Hours are expected to be between 4-20 hours per week. Hours are not guaranteed and can vary based on auction cancellations and/or volume of sales.
  • Local travel will be required. While rare, some overnight travel may occur.
  • Training will be provided.
  • Must be age 18 with a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• Must have a valid driver’s license.
Territory

Western Montana – Missoula, Ravalli, Flathead, Lake, Mineral, Granite Counties. A rental car may be provided for travel outside of primary territory.
